The BMW M235i radiator hose is an essential component of the vehicle's cooling system. It plays a crucial role in maintaining proper engine temperature by circulating coolant from the radiator to the engine block and back.
The radiator hose is designed to be durable and heat-resistant, as it is exposed to high temperatures and pressure on a regular basis. Its main purpose is to ensure that the engine remains within the optimal temperature range, preventing overheating and potential damage to vital engine components.
Regular inspection and maintenance of the radiator hose are important to ensure the overall efficiency and performance of the BMW M235i.
Typical Lifespan of a BMW M235i Radiator Hose
The lifespan of a BMW M235i radiator hose can vary depending on various factors such as driving conditions, maintenance, and overall usage. However, under normal circumstances, these radiator hoses are designed to last for several years without any issues. With regular maintenance and inspections, they should function effectively and reliably for a significant portion of the vehicle's lifespan.
It is essential to keep an eye out for signs of wear or damage, such as leaks, cracks, or bulges, and have them promptly addressed to ensure optimal cooling system performance and prevent any potential overheating problems.
Signs of a Faulty BMW M235i Radiator Hose
- Leaking coolant: Look for any visible signs of coolant leakage around the radiator hose connections or along the hose itself.
- Cracked or bulging hose: Inspect the radiator hose for any visible cracks or bulges, as these are indications of wear and potential failure.
- Soft or spongy hose: Squeeze the radiator hose gently with your hand; if it feels excessively soft or spongy, it may be a sign that the hose is deteriorating.
- Brittle or hardened hose: Conversely, if the hose feels brittle or excessively hardened, it could be a sign of aging and impending failure.
- Misshapen hose: Check if the radiator hose appears twisted, kinked, or deformed in any way, as these irregularities can restrict coolant flow and cause overheating.
- Coolant odor: If you notice a distinct coolant smell inside or around your BMW M235i, it might indicate a leak in the radiator hose or system.
- Engine overheating: A faulty radiator hose can lead to insufficient coolant supply, causing the engine to overheat. Keep an eye on your vehicle's temperature gauge for any unusual readings.
- Low coolant level: Regularly check the coolant reservoir to ensure it is at the proper level. If you consistently observe low coolant levels, it could be a sign of a leaking radiator hose.
(Note: It is always recommended to consult a professional mechanic or refer to your vehicle's manual for accurate diagnosis and repair.)
